Grow Your Own Vegetables Vegetables are natural and low in calories and fat. They give us an energy boost and are a great source of fibre. Home grown vegetables surpass shop bought in every way. It doesn't matter what size garden you have, if any, there is always room for some home grown tasty veg. Grow Your Own Herbs - Whatever the size & shape of your garden growing herbs is a worthy pastime.

Herbs play an essential part in the garden, not only are they a delicious addition to recipes they also look attractive, have an array of wonderful aromas and attract an abundance of wildlife.
